**Ticket: Broker config drift ahead of Plumeline upgrade**

While preparing the Plumeline broker upgrade to 5.2, I audited all three nodes and found node-b diverged from the committed config — likely a hand edit during the March incident. Before upgrading, we must reconcile every node against the source of truth. The expected values are these.

config for bahop-baduf:
[kasion]
team = lamath
access_code = ac_d807e5
host = kasion.paliqcloud.corp
port = 4000
owner = julix.tamvan
peer = frair.qorvelsoft.local

== Wellness Room Access ==

The wellness room on Level 3 of Calder Point is bookable in 30-minute slots via the room panel. Facilities desk approves same-day requests only. Door locks automatically; occupancy light shows red when in use. Do not issue spare fobs. Clean-down checklist is inside the door. If the panel is offline, grant entry manually using the keypad. The current keypad code for desk staff is below.

door code, tajof-kageg: bdg-QVDCE-3

Onboarding note for the weekly eng sync — Lattice Lens, our dependency graph visualizer. New folks: Lens ingests build manifests from the Orrinport CI cluster nightly and renders the cross-repo graph we review each Tuesday. You only need read access for the sync, but demo presenters need the render-admin role. The role store is sealed; to unseal it on the demo machine, enter the recovery passphrase provided below.

strongbox words: oliael-gilax-lamael

## Service Accounts — PointsLedger

The PointsLedger service at Quillhaven uses a dedicated service account, `svc-ledger-writer`, for all balance mutations. Never reuse it for reads; the read path has its own account with narrower scopes. Rotation happens quarterly, and the on-call engineer must verify the ledger reconciler restarts cleanly afterward. If reconciliation lags beyond ten minutes, page the Loyalty team. The current key for the writer account is below.

app token of fajop-fahif = qvz4-AnML